WebNov 13, 2024 · Tax changes enacted in 2013 included a top tax bracket for trusts of 39.6% on undistributed income, adjusted for inflation (latest year amount is shown in the above …

WebFor 2012, trusts reach the highest federal tax bracket of 35% at taxable income of $11,650 (except for capital gains, which are taxable at a lower rate). By comparison, the tax rate for single taxpayers on taxable income of $11,650 is only 15%. The highest federal tax bracket of 35% does not apply to most individual taxpayers until their ...

WebApr 12, 2024 · A trust will then be either a simple trust or a complex trust. A simple trust is one where all the income is treated as distributed to the beneficiaries. In such a case, the trust reports all income annually, but is entitled to a deduction for the entire amount distributed to beneficiaries.
